The formation of teeth, also known as odontogenesis, is a complex process that begins in utero, around the sixth week of embryonic development. There are three stages to this process: the bud stage, the cap stage, and the bell stage.
In the bud stage, the tooth germ (an aggregation of cells) starts to form in the developing jawbone. During the cap stage, the tooth germ differentiates into enamel organ, dental papilla, and dental sac, which will later develop into the tooth's enamel, dentin...

The Problem-Oriented Medical Record (POMR) revolutionized medical record-keeping by introducing a systematic approach focusing on the patient's problems rather than merely listing symptoms. Dr. Lawrence Weed's introduction of this method in the 1960s marked a significant advancement in medical documentation. The POMR framework consists of four key components: the database, problem list, plan of care, and progress notes.

Area of Science:

  • Environmental Science in Dentistry
  • Periodontal Medicine
  • Sustainable Healthcare Practices

Background:

  • Dental practices, including periodontology, have a significant environmental footprint due to high energy/water use and disposable materials.
  • Periodontal treatments often involve resource-intensive procedures like disinfection and aerosol-generating instrumentation.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To synthesize current knowledge on sustainable strategies in periodontology.
  • To identify feasible, evidence-informed approaches for environmental sustainability in periodontal care.

Main Methods:

  • A comprehensive narrative review of electronic databases (PubMed/MEDLINE, Web of Science, etc.).

Main Results:

  • Identified actionable strategies for sustainability in pre-workplace, workplace, and waste management.
  • Highlighted the importance of eco-conscious procurement, energy/water saving, digital workflows, and pollution control.
  • Emphasized the role of dental education, life cycle assessments, and digital innovations in promoting sustainability.

Conclusions:

  • Transitioning to sustainable periodontology requires adopting evidence-based practices.
  • Leveraging digital innovation is key to reducing environmental impact without compromising care quality.
